Defines dimensions and performance requirements for multi-strand circular conductors in two conditions, ie prior to application of insulation and after insulation, as processing during manufacture of cable could change the characteristics of the conductor.

This British Standard specifies dimensions and performance requirements for multi-strand circular conductors in two distinct conditions:

  1. prior to application of insulation; and
  2. after insulation, since processing during cable manufacture may change the conductor characteristics.

The conductors specified in this standard are for general-purpose aircraft electrical cables for aerospace applications over the nominal cross-sectional area range 0.1 mm2 to 107 mm2.

NOTE. This standard does not apply to conductors for fire-resistant cables, thermocouple extension cables or equipment wire.
